#8cfccc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#8cfccc is composed of 54.9% red, 98.8% green and 80%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 44.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 19% yellow and 1.2% black. It has a hue angle of 154.3 degrees, a saturation of 94.9% and a lightness of 76.9%. #8cfccc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#19f999. Closest websafe color is: #99ffcc.

#8cfccc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#8cfccc has RGB values of R:140, G:252, B:204 and CMYK values of C:0.44, M:0, Y:0.19, K:0.01. Its decimal value is 9239756.

Shades and Tints of #8cfccc

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#00130b is the darkest color, while #ffffff is the lightest one.

Tones of #8cfccc

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#c2c6c4 is the less saturated color, while #8cfccc is the most saturated one.
